The moon has always been there for us, providing illumination and marking time while inspiring mankind in art, science and space exploration. Taipei-based studio Whyixd is presenting a new way of ...
The 8 ft tall cylindrical digital signage will help brands attract eyeballs at high traffic locations such as airports, cinemas, shopping malls, clubs, and hotels. Out of home (OOH) advertising ...